Excel at CC

Excel at CC is Colorado College's in-house professional development program. Workshops are designed for staff and faculty learning and are primarily facilitated by our in-house talent of higher education professionals. Participants who attend Excel at CC sessions can look forward to the opportunity to learn and grow their skills, as well as the chance to engage with other members of the campus community. 7/29: Best Practices for Working with Digital Image on the Web

Calling all web authors and others who regularly post images online! This session introduces terms, tools, and techniques that will assist you in publishing the best digital images on the web. Learn how to locate and edit images, evaluate copyright, and write effective alt-text. Leave with a plan to streamline your workflow. Bring your own laptop for hands-on practice.

 

8/5: Using Tiger Family Connection

This interactive training session is designed to help campus partners effectively use The Tiger Family Connection (CampusESP), Colorado College’s parent and family communications platform, to share information and engage families in meaningful ways.

Participants will receive an overview of the platform’s purpose and functionality, explore how the Tiger Family Connection supports coordinated and strategic communication with families, and learn how to serve as a content administrator. The session will include a guided walkthrough of key features, best practices for drafting and segmenting messages, and a hands-on working session to practice using the platform in real time.

Whether you are new to the Tiger Family Connection or are looking to refine your approach, this session will equip you with the tools and confidence to communicate clearly and consistently with CC families.

Participants are encouraged to bring their laptops and come prepared to actively engage in the working portion of the training.
